  • @ottakimme You are probably getting that error because your hard drive is SATA. XP does not have native SATA support, so you'll likely need to change your hard drive settings in the BIOS to IDE or Both.   • im haveing trouble with the lan drivers, in my compact persario, it wants me to download threw device manager??

  • That is ok to do. Just go to device manager. Go to Start and then right-click "Computer" (in Vista) or "My Computer" (in XP). In Vista, click the "Device Manager" link. In XP, click the Hardware tab and then the Device Manager button. Find your LAN device, right-click it and then select Update Driver. If you are connected to the internet it will update automatically for you.
